Swatantrata Sangram Senani Vishram Singh Government Post Graduate College, Mirzapur Admission Process

Swatantrata Sangram Senani Vishram Singh Government Post Graduate College, Mirzapur, is a renowned co-educational college in Chunar, Mirzapur, Uttar Pradesh. The college offers several undergraduate and postgraduate degrees in diversified streams such as arts, sciences, and humanities. The admission policy of this institution is intended to select deserving candidates on the merit basis.

The college follows a merit-based admissions system for all its courses. Admissions are typically done once a year, with the academic session beginning in July or August. The college shortlists applicants based on how well they did in the entrance tests, generally the 10+2 board exams for UG courses and bachelor's degree results for PG courses.

For UG courses like BA and B.Sc, candidates who have done 10+2 education from a recognized board can apply for admission. The college considers marks obtained in the passed-out examination to prepare the merit list. For PG courses like MA and M.Sc, candidates who have done the bachelor's degree in the same stream from a recognized university can apply.

Application Process

Swatantrata Sangram Senani Vishram Singh Government Post Graduate College, Mirzapur, typically follows the following application procedure:

1. Notification: Admissions in the college are declared through public notices on the college website and local newspapers, announcing the commencement of the admission process.

2. Application Form: The candidates are required to collect and complete the application form. The form will be made available online on the college website as well as offline at the college campus.

3. Document Submission: The applicants are required to submit duly completed application form along with documents as specified.

  • Passport size photographs
  • Entrance examination mark sheets (10+2 for UG courses, Bachelor's degree for PG courses)
  • Transfer Certificate
  • Character Certificate
  • Caste Certificate (if necessary)
  • Any other certificate as necessitated by the college

4. Application Fee: The applicants need to remit the application fee as notified. The mode of payment and fee will be specified in the admission notice.

5. Preparation of Merit List: Merit lists are prepared by the college based on marks obtained in the qualifying exams for a course.

6. Release of Merit List: Merit lists are uploaded on the website and college notice board. Numerous lists may be released depending upon the availability of seats.

7. Document Verification: Short-listed candidates have to visit for document verification on fixed dates in the college.

8. Fee Payment: The selected candidates will have to deposit the compulsory admission fees within the stipulated period to secure their seats.

9. Confirmation of Admission: Once the fees are paid and all formalities are completed, the admission is confirmed.

Degree wise Admission Process

BA: The college provides BA courses with different specializations. Admission to BA courses is strictly merit-based. Candidates who have completed 10+2 education are eligible to apply. The college also provides a BA in Physical Education with an intake of 60 seats.

B.Sc: Two major B.Sc courses are B.Sc in Mathematics, Physics, and Chemistry and B.Sc in Botany, Zoology, and Chemistry. Both the courses have merit-based admissions. All those candidates who have passed 10+2 with science subjects can apply.

MA: MA courses in seven subjects, including Hindi, Sanskrit, English, Sociology, Political Science, Economics, and History, are offered by the college. For each MA course, an intake of 60 seats is offered. All the MA courses admit students only through merit. For eligibility, candidates must possess a bachelor's degree in the same subject or allied subject.

M.Sc: Five M.Sc courses are available: Botany, Chemistry, Mathematics, Physics, and Zoology. There is a fixed strength of 30 seats in M.Sc Zoology. All the M.Sc courses are admitted on merit basis. A bachelor's degree in the subject of the concerned science or the allied field should be held by the applicants.
